Meet Mickey Mouse

Meeting Mickey Mouse for breakfast is a magical experience that every Disney fan dreams of, and it’s easier to achieve than you might think. To start, research Disney parks or resorts that offer character dining experiences, such as Walt Disney World’s Chef Mickey’s at the Contemporary Resort or Disneyland’s Plaza Inn. These locations are famous for their breakfast buffets where Mickey Mouse makes appearances alongside other beloved characters. Booking a reservation is crucial, as these experiences are highly popular and often fill up months in advance. Use the Disney dining reservation system or call their dedicated hotline to secure your spot.

Once you arrive, prepare for a lively and interactive morning. Mickey Mouse typically circulates the dining area, visiting each table to greet guests, pose for photos, and sign autographs. Bring a camera or smartphone to capture these priceless moments, and consider carrying an autograph book for a personalized keepsake. Mickey is known for his playful personality, so don’t be surprised if he engages in a little dance or shares a warm hug. Dressing in Disney-themed attire can also enhance the experience, making it more memorable for both you and the character.

Enjoy Goofy’s Kitchen

If you're looking to have a magical breakfast with Disney characters, Enjoy Goofy's Kitchen at the Disneyland Hotel is an experience you won’t want to miss. This character dining spot is perfect for families and Disney enthusiasts alike, offering a fun and interactive meal with some of your favorite characters. Located in Anaheim, California, Goofy's Kitchen is a vibrant, circus-themed restaurant where Goofy himself, along with other beloved characters like Pluto, Chip, and Dale, join guests for a delightful breakfast buffet. The atmosphere is lively, with colorful decor and playful touches that immerse you in the whimsical world of Disney.

The breakfast buffet at Enjoy Goofy's Kitchen is a feast for all ages, featuring a wide variety of dishes to satisfy every palate. From classic breakfast favorites like made-to-order omelets and Mickey-shaped waffles to unique offerings such as Goofy’s Peanut Butter Pizza, there’s something for everyone. Don’t forget to try the fresh pastries, fruits, and cereals, all while keeping an eye out for your favorite Disney characters as they make their way around the restaurant. The food is not only delicious but also visually appealing, with many items designed to look like Disney characters or themes.

One of the highlights of dining at Enjoy Goofy's Kitchen is the opportunity to interact with the Disney characters. Throughout your meal, Goofy and his friends will visit your table for photos, autographs, and playful interactions. This makes the experience especially memorable for children, who can enjoy meeting their heroes in a relaxed and engaging setting. Be sure to have your camera ready, as these moments are perfect for capturing lasting memories. The characters are always in high spirits, adding to the overall joy and excitement of the meal.

For those planning to visit Enjoy Goofy's Kitchen, it’s important to make reservations well in advance, as this popular dining spot often fills up quickly. The restaurant is open daily for breakfast, typically from 7:00 AM to 11:30 AM, but hours may vary, so check the schedule before your visit. The price is on the higher side, but the experience is well worth it for the quality of food, character interactions, and the overall Disney magic. It’s also a great way to start your day at Disneyland, as the hotel is just a short walk from the park entrance.

Character Breakfast Locations

If you're looking to have breakfast with Disney characters, there are several magical locations where you can make this dream come true. These character breakfast experiences offer a unique opportunity to dine with your favorite Disney characters while enjoying a delicious meal. Here are some of the most popular Character Breakfast Locations across Disney parks and resorts.

Walt Disney World Resort (Orlando, Florida) is home to multiple character breakfast options. One of the most iconic is Cinderella’s Royal Table in Magic Kingdom, where you can dine inside Cinderella Castle with princesses like Cinderella, Ariel, and Snow White. Another popular choice is Akershus Royal Banquet Hall in Epcot, offering a Norwegian-inspired buffet with visits from Disney princesses. For a more adventurous experience, Tusker House Restaurant in Disney’s Animal Kingdom features a buffet with characters like Mickey, Minnie, Donald, and Goofy in their safari outfits. Additionally, Chef Mickey’s at Disney’s Contemporary Resort is a fan favorite, where Mickey and friends appear in their chef attire for a fun-filled breakfast.

At Disneyland Resort (Anaheim, California), you can enjoy character dining at Plaza Inn, located in Disneyland Park. This location hosts the Minnie & Friends Breakfast in the Park, where Minnie Mouse, Chip ‘n’ Dale, and other characters greet guests during a classic American breakfast buffet. Another option is Storytellers Café at Disney’s Grand Californian Hotel & Spa, which offers the Character Dining with Mickey and Friends, featuring a breakfast buffet with appearances by Mickey, Minnie, Pluto, and more in their cozy cabin-themed attire.

For those visiting Disneyland Paris, Auberge de Cendrillon (Cinderella’s Inn) is a must-visit. This enchanting restaurant offers a royal breakfast experience with Disney princesses in a fairy-tale setting. Another option is Plaza Gardens Restaurant, where you can enjoy a buffet breakfast with characters like Mickey, Minnie, and Goofy in a charming garden atmosphere.

Tokyo Disney Resort also provides unique character breakfast experiences. Crystal Palace Restaurant in Tokyo Disneyland is a Victorian-style venue where Winnie the Pooh and his friends join guests for a delightful breakfast buffet. Meanwhile, Queen of Hearts Banquet Hall offers a whimsical dining experience with characters from Alice in Wonderland.

Lastly, Hong Kong Disneyland features Enchanted Garden Restaurant, where you can enjoy an international breakfast buffet with appearances by Disney characters like Mickey, Minnie, and Duffy the Disney Bear. These Character Breakfast Locations ensure that your morning starts with magic, laughter, and unforgettable memories. Be sure to make reservations in advance, as these experiences are highly popular and often book up quickly.
